Sandra Jaquette outlines her teaching philosophy which encompasses three main areas: 1) providing students opportunities to acquire, practice, and receive reinforcement of fundamental knowledge and skills, 2) encouraging students to think critically by questioning, analyzing, and testing new knowledge, and 3) designing instruction that motivates students and makes real-world connections. She believes in differentiated instruction, inquiry-based learning, and maintaining a safe classroom where students feel comfortable exploring ideas. Jaquette also stresses the importance of being a lifelong learner to stay current in the ever-changing fields of science and education.
